About Koningstraat 70-3, Arnhem
The rent of €1,425 sits above the average of €1,540 for rentals in the Markt neighbourhood, but it's below the median of €1,488. With 118 m² of space, the price per square metre works out to about €12.08, which is lower than the neighbourhood average of €16.33 per m². So you're paying for size and a central location, and the rent reflects that.
The energy label is A+, which is the most efficient category. This means the home is very energy-efficient, so you can expect relatively low heating and electricity costs compared to less efficient properties. It's an official registration, so the label is verified and recorded in the national energy register.
SPAR is just 147 metres away, so it's on your doorstep for a quick top-up. Ekoplaza is 227 metres and PLUS is 259 metres, both within a couple of streets. Albert Heijn is a bit further at 351 metres. With five supermarkets within 414 metres, you have plenty of choice for daily shopping without going far.
Montessorischool De Binnenstad is the closest primary school at 313 metres, a short walk away. Jenaplan basisschool de Sterrenkring is 493 metres, and Jan Ligthartschool is 891 metres. For secondary education, Stedelijk Gymnasium Arnhem is about 1.2 km away. There are 78 schools within 5 km, so options are plentiful.
The train station is 1.1 km away, which is roughly a ten-minute walk. That makes it easy to get out of the city without needing a car. The station connects you to the wider region, and the walk through the centre is straightforward.
The Markt neighbourhood has 1,605 residents, with a strong concentration of people aged 25 to 45, making up 47% of the population. Single-person households dominate at 68%, and only 8% of households have children. It's a young, urban area with a high address density of 4,109 per km², so expect a lively, city-centre atmosphere.
